Output 10d28620b7bdfe76c3cbc2119b1402c21393487720eddb0b36311e2cfaab9936:2

value
359102814
script pubkey
OP_0 OP_PUSHBYTES_20 5b1dc114f426ddd1a087331d95e315f29e0a1bb4
address
bc1qtvwuz985ymwargy8xvwetcc4720q5xa5rs6t20
transaction
10d28620b7bdfe76c3cbc2119b1402c21393487720eddb0b36311e2cfaab9936
confirmations
117818
spent
true